Package org.apache.aurora.gen.storage

Examples of org.apache.aurora.gen.storage.SaveFrameworkId


    expect(logStream.readAll()).andReturn(recoveredEntries.iterator()).anyTimes();
    // An empty saveTasks is an artifact of the fact that mutateTasks always writes a log operation
    // even if nothing is changed.
    streamMatcher.expectTransaction(Op.saveTasks(new SaveTasks(ImmutableSet.<ScheduledTask>of())))
        .andReturn(nextPosition());
    streamMatcher.expectTransaction(Op.saveFrameworkId(new SaveFrameworkId(FRAMEWORK_ID)))
        .andReturn(nextPosition());

    final CountDownLatch driverStarted = new CountDownLatch(1);
    expect(driver.start()).andAnswer(new IAnswer<Status>() {
      @Override
View Full Code Here


  public void testTransactionAddAfterCommit() throws CodingException {
    control.replay();

    StreamTransaction streamTransaction = createNoMessagesStreamManager().startTransaction();
    streamTransaction.commit();
    streamTransaction.add(Op.saveFrameworkId(new SaveFrameworkId("don't allow this")));
  }
View Full Code Here

    createNoMessagesStreamManager().snapshot(snapshot);
  }

  @Test
  public void testTransactionOps() throws CodingException {
    Op saveFrameworkId = Op.saveFrameworkId(new SaveFrameworkId("jake"));
    Op deleteJob = Op.removeJob(new RemoveJob(JobKeys.from("role", "env", "name").newBuilder()));
    expectTransaction(position1, saveFrameworkId, deleteJob);

    control.replay();
View Full Code Here

    return new Message(chunkSize, header, chunks);
  }

  @Test
  public void testTransactionFrames() throws Exception {
    Op saveFrameworkId = Op.saveFrameworkId(new SaveFrameworkId("jake"));

    Message message = frame(createLogEntry(saveFrameworkId));
    expectFrames(position1, message);

    control.replay();
View Full Code Here

    Entry entry1 = createMock(Entry.class);
    Entry entry2 = createMock(Entry.class);
    String frameworkId1 = "bob";
    LogEntry recoveredEntry1 =
        createTransaction(Op.saveFrameworkId(new SaveFrameworkId(frameworkId1)));
    String frameworkId2 = "jim";
    LogEntry recoveredEntry2 =
        createTransaction(Op.saveFrameworkId(new SaveFrameworkId(frameworkId2)));
    expect(entry1.contents()).andReturn(ThriftBinaryCodec.encodeNonNull(recoveredEntry1));
    expect(entry2.contents()).andReturn(ThriftBinaryCodec.encodeNonNull(recoveredEntry2));
    expect(stream.readAll()).andReturn(Iterators.forArray(entry1, entry2));

    final Capture<MutateWork<Void, RuntimeException>> recoveryWork = createCapture();
View Full Code Here

    new MutationFixture() {
      @Override
      protected void setupExpectations() throws CodingException {
        storageUtil.expectWriteOperation();
        storageUtil.schedulerStore.saveFrameworkId(frameworkId);
        streamMatcher.expectTransaction(Op.saveFrameworkId(new SaveFrameworkId(frameworkId)))
            .andReturn(position);
      }

      @Override
      protected void performMutations(MutableStoreProvider storeProvider) {
View Full Code Here

  @Timed("scheduler_log_save_framework_id")
  @Override
  public void saveFrameworkId(final String frameworkId) {
    requireNonNull(frameworkId);

    write(Op.saveFrameworkId(new SaveFrameworkId(frameworkId)));
    schedulerStore.saveFrameworkId(frameworkId);
  }
View Full Code Here

    expect(logStream.readAll()).andReturn(recoveredEntries.iterator()).anyTimes();
    // An empty saveTasks is an artifact of the fact that mutateTasks always writes a log operation
    // even if nothing is changed.
    streamMatcher.expectTransaction(Op.saveTasks(new SaveTasks(ImmutableSet.<ScheduledTask>of())))
        .andReturn(nextPosition());
    streamMatcher.expectTransaction(Op.saveFrameworkId(new SaveFrameworkId(FRAMEWORK_ID)))
        .andReturn(nextPosition());

    final CountDownLatch driverStarted = new CountDownLatch(1);
    expect(driver.start()).andAnswer(new IAnswer<Status>() {
      @Override
View Full Code Here

  public void testTransactionAddAfterCommit() throws CodingException {
    control.replay();

    StreamTransaction streamTransaction = createNoMessagesStreamManager().startTransaction();
    streamTransaction.commit();
    streamTransaction.add(Op.saveFrameworkId(new SaveFrameworkId("don't allow this")));
  }
View Full Code Here

    createNoMessagesStreamManager().snapshot(snapshot);
  }

  @Test
  public void testTransactionOps() throws CodingException {
    Op saveFrameworkId = Op.saveFrameworkId(new SaveFrameworkId("jake"));
    Op deleteJob = Op.removeJob(new RemoveJob(JobKeys.from("role", "env", "name").newBuilder()));
    expectTransaction(position1, saveFrameworkId, deleteJob);

    StreamManager streamManager = createNoMessagesStreamManager();
    control.replay();
View Full Code Here

TOP

Related Classes of org.apache.aurora.gen.storage.SaveFrameworkId

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.